Detailed explanation-1: -According to Freud, the latent content of a dream is the hidden psychological meaning of the dream. This content appears in disguise symbolically and contains things that are hidden from conscious awareness, often because it may be upsetting or traumatic.

Detailed explanation-2: -The manifest content is the actual dream content remembered the following day. The latent content of dreams pertains to unconscious wants, fears, or desires. The latent content definition is that of an unconscious meaning behind a dream. It could represent repressed thoughts such as anger, guilt, trauma, or shame.

Detailed explanation-3: -1. the hidden or disguised meanings, wishes, and ideas beneath the manifest content of any utterance or other form of communication. 2. in psychoanalytic theory, the unconscious wishes seeking expression in dreams or fantasies.

Detailed explanation-4: -Freud’s method for interpreting dreams was very simple. He called this method free association. The method of free association led Freud to the conclusion that dreams are the disguised fulfilments of repressed infantile wishes.
